Infrastructure and Planning

The quality of infrastructure and urban planning plays a significant role in determining the overall quality of life in a city. Australia’s top cities have invested heavily in modernizing their infrastructure, making it efficient, and sustainable. For instance, Melbourne has implemented a comprehensive tram network, bike-sharing systems, and pedestrian-friendly streets, making it one of the most accessible cities in the world. Similarly, Sydney’s iconic public transportation system, known as the Sydney Trains, connects the city to its surrounding suburbs and neighboring cities. This emphasis on infrastructure has made Australia’s top cities some of the most livable places in the world.

Education and Healthcare Systems

A high-quality education and healthcare system are essential for a city’s residents, and Australia’s top cities have invested heavily in these areas. The Australian education system is highly regarded, with many of its universities ranking among the world’s best. Melbourne, in particular, is home to some of the oldest and most prestigious universities in the country, including the University of Melbourne and Monash University. The city’s healthcare system is also world-class, with some of the best hospitals and medical research facilities in the country, including the Royal Melbourne Hospital and the Peter MacCallum Cancer Centre.

Cultural Diversity and Community Engagement

Australia’s top cities are known for their vibrant cultural scene, with a mix of art, music, theater, and culinary delights that cater to diverse tastes and interests. Melbourne, for example, is a UNESCO City of Literature and has a thriving arts scene, with numerous galleries, museums, and performance venues. Sydney’s cultural scene is equally impressive, with institutions like the Sydney Opera House and the Australian Museum. The cities’ diverse populations contribute to a rich cultural tapestry, with many festivals and events celebrating the city’s cultural heritage.

The Structure and Performance of Public and Private Schooling Systems

Australia’s public schooling system is overseen by the federal, state, and territory governments. The system consists of primary schools (Years 1-6), secondary schools (Years 7-12), and vocational education and training (VET) institutions. Private schools, on the other hand, are largely independent and operate under their own governing bodies.

The performance of public and private schooling systems in Australia’s top cities varies. For example, in Sydney, the public school system has been criticized for its high teacher-student ratios and outdated infrastructure. In contrast, private schools in Melbourne are often highly regarded for their academic excellence and innovative approaches to education.

Top Universities and Research Institutions in Australia

Australia is home to some of the world’s top universities and research institutions, with a strong focus on STEM fields, business, and humanities. According to the QS World University Rankings, the top universities in Australia are:

  • University of Melbourne
  • University of Sydney
  • University of Queensland
  • Monash University
  • University of Western Australia

These universities are recognized for their research excellence, academic reputation, and international partnerships. They offer a wide range of undergraduate and postgraduate programs, as well as research opportunities in fields such as medicine, engineering, and environmental science.

Public Events, Festivals, and Cultural Celebrations

Public events, festivals, and cultural celebrations are a highlight of community life in Australia’s best places to live. These events bring residents together, promote cultural awareness and appreciation, and showcase the unique character of each city. From the Sydney Mardi Gras to the Melbourne International Comedy Festival, these events are a testament to the diversity and vibrancy of Australian culture.

  • The Sydney Mardi Gras, held annually in March, is a celebration of LGBTQI+ culture and identity, featuring parades, performances, and community events.
  • The Melbourne International Comedy Festival, held in April and May, brings together comedians from around the world to perform in the city’s vibrant comedy scene.
  • The Brisbane Festival, held in September and October, features a range of cultural events and performances, from music and dance to theatre and visual arts.
